It looks like Querying Google Cloud Bigtable Data is possible with BigQuery, with a url like:

https://googleapis.com/bigtable/projects/[PROJECT_ID]/instances/[INSTANCE_ID]/tables/[TABLE_NAME]

Even though Google Datastore is built on Google Bigtable, there's no indication of what the PROJECT_ID, INSTANCE_ID or TABLE_NAME would be, where

[PROJECT_ID] is the project containing your Cloud Bigtable instance

[INSTANCE_ID] is the Cloud Bigtable instance ID

[TABLE_NAME] is the name of the table you're querying

Is connecting to Datastore via a live connection possible via BigQuery? (i.e. not just via datastore-backup)

BigQuery allows you to query below sources

  • CSV files
  • Google sheets
  • Newline-delimited JSON
  • Avro files
  • Google Cloud Datastore backups
  • [Beta] Google Cloud Bigtable

BigQuery allows you to query below Google Cloud Datastore backups. But to do that you need create a table on BigQuery using the Datastore backup.

Follow the steps:

  • Step 1 - Create a bucket on gcs to store your backup. (link)

  • Step 2 - Take a backup of datastore. (link)

  • Step 3 - On Biguery load your backup creating a table (link)

Some considerations about Step 3:

  • You need import table by table.
  • The location will be the files ended on [Entity Name].backup_info.

    Ex:

    gs://bck-kanjih/ag9zfmdvb2dsLWNpdC1nY3ByQQsSHF9BRV9EYXRhc3RvcmVBZG1pbl9PcGVyYXRpb24YwZ-rAwwLEhZfQUVfQmFja3VwX0luZm9ybWF0aW9uGAEM.Conference.backup_info
